Perforated tread plate is a safety-forward metal sheet engineered with punched holes, dimples, or lugs that create a high-friction walking surface. Unlike plain checker plate, its open area provides drainage and debris release, making it ideal for indoor and outdoor access ways. Across jobsites and plants, safety, uptime, and compliance drive specification choices. Perforated tread plate supports these priorities with predictable traction under oil, water, and dust. It is widely used on stairs, catwalks, mezzanines, machine platforms, maintenance walkways, truck and bus steps, loading bays, and marine/offshore access routes. Compared with solid checker plate, the perforated design sheds contaminants faster and reduces slip risk in variable weather or process environments.
Total cost of ownership favors perforated tread plate because it reduces slip incidents, cleans faster, and often installs over lighter substructures. Aluminum variants cut weight, speed handling, and reduce transport costs, while galvanized or stainless versions extend service life in aggressive environments. Sustainability goals and stricter safety expectations shape purchasing in construction and industrial sectors. Metals used in perforated tread plate—aluminum, steel, stainless—are highly recyclable, supporting circular initiatives and waste reduction. Lightweight designs decrease material consumption and transportation energy. At the same time, standards-driven safety programs encourage specifying proven anti-slip solutions on platforms, stairs, and access routes to minimize incidents and liability.
